Berlusconi ‘starting to learn Chinese’ amid sale talks

By Oliver Fisher -

The talks continue between president Silvio Berlusconi, AC Milan and the Chinese.

A triangle that has enlivened the month of may for Rossoneri supporters. Last year it was the turn of Mr Bee, now it’s up to the Chinese group that has exclusive rights to negotiate the purchase of the company.

Seventy-percent will be in the hands of the Chinese and the remaining 30% to the Berlusconi family (with Barbara to manage), if the negotiations go as planned.

President Berlusconi, now in Aversa to continue his election tour , spoke again on the situation, as reported by PianetaMilan.it :

“Its a pleasure to be here, I have never been here before. I have never eaten something delicious” he said, after trying a pizza made for him.

The President went on to state that negotiating with the Chinese had been a ‘disaster’ because of the language barrier, but this is something he is addressing.

“I am starting to learn Chinese. in one week I learned seven words.”
